Last Sunday was Thanksgiving in Germany. It's more a harvest thing and not such a big deal as in the States but still it got me thinking about the things in my life I'm thankful for. I know thanks belongs to God first of all and for everything but it doesn't hurt to count my blessings once in a while.

To see a world in a grain of sand
And heaven in a wild flower,
Hold infinity in the palm of your hand
And eternity in an hour.

William Blake
